Arranging For Home Visits

Caring for an elderly loved one can be very difficult, but it isn’t a challenge that you have to face alone. There are a wide range of home healthcare agencies in Connecticut that specialize in providing the type of care that your loved one needs. But the problem with this is that finding the right home healthcare company can be a journey unto itself. For one thing, situations like this are often strained so much so that you may just be looking for the fastest relief possible. But it is important that you do not go that route. To get the most of out home healthcare you need to be discerning about which company you hire.

Out of all the tools at your disposal while you’re screening healthcare agencies, arguably the most important is your ability to ask good questions. This will help you discover facts about these different agencies and will give you a good idea of how they align with your needs. Below we have provided a series of specific health care questions to get you started. These are in no means a comprehensive list, and ultimately the questions you ask should properly reflect your own situation.

Specific Health Care Questions

  • What specific skills does the agency’s home health providers have to offer?
  • Do the caregivers participate in continuing education courses?
  • If the patient isn’t happy with their assigned provider, can they ask for a replacement provider?
  • What metrics are used to monitor the patient’s care and medical progress?
  • Are the patient’s medications reviewed during the course of treatment?
  • On what basis is a treatment plan created?
  • How often are treatment plans reassessed?
  • Are the health care wishes of the patient included and respected?
